Output a8567018dd69992ae57324176c391cb4c17e7df7e6fbb3334672afc144a8a2dd:59

value
17169
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 76c5bd5dc03d2d02dd43fa318753decc58e1708dfc768a7af0f1024c64ee8652
address
bc1pwmzm6hwq85ks9h2rlgccw577e3vwzuydl3mg57hs7ypyce8wsefqmrg830
transaction
a8567018dd69992ae57324176c391cb4c17e7df7e6fbb3334672afc144a8a2dd
confirmations
104860
spent
true